devServer.host配置项用于配置DevServer服务器监听的地址。如果你想要局域网中其他设备访问你本地的服务,可以在启动的时候带上--host 0.0.0.0.host的默认值是127.0.0.1即只有本地可以访问DevServer的HTTP服务。 7. port devServer.port配置项用于配置DevServer服务监听的端口,默认使用8080端口。如果8080端口已经被其他...
devServer: { proxy: { '/api': { target:'http://localhost:3000', pathRewrite: {'^/api':''}, }, }, }, 默认情况下,将不接受在 HTTPS 上运行且证书无效的后端服务器。 如果需要,可以这样修改配置: devServer: { proxy: {'/api': { target:'https://other-server.example.com', secure:fals...
>npx webpack-dev-server 1.4.3、安装路径问题 为了能使webpack-dev-server建议最好在本地安装 webpack、webpack-cli、和 weback-web-server,至少不要把3者拆开,比如 webpack-cli 使用全局安装。
webpack.config.js module.exports={ //... devServer: { devMiddleware: { index:false,// specify to enable root proxying }, proxy: { context: ()=>true, target:'http://localhost:1234', }, }, }; 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 示例:不保留主机头的来源 默认情况...
以下是webpack-dev-server的一些参数说明 devServer:{// 运行代码的目录contentBase:resolve(__dirname,'build'),watchContentBase:true,// 监视contentBase目录下的所有文件,一旦文件变化,就会reloadwatchOptions:{ignored:/node_modules/}// 启动gzip压缩compress:true,port:8080,// 端口号host:'localhost',// 域名...
如果以Node.js API的方式使用dev-server,则devServer中的配置将会被忽略。 需要将设置的options作为第二个参数进行传递new WebpackDevServer(compiler,{...})通过Node.js API进行配置的内容参见此处 devServer.clientLogLevel(String 类型) 当使用inline mode,devTools的命令行中将会显示一些调试信息, ...
这也就是我们本文章的主角 webpack-dev-server。 watch模式 开始之前,我们需要了解一下启动webpack的 watch 模式,watch 模式可以实现对文件的实时监听,监听到文件变化后,会重新编译打包,将产物输出到磁盘中。 # webpack 启动时增加 `watch`参数 npx webpack --watch webpack-dev-middleware 学习webpack-dev-serve...
webpack-dev-server 的常用命令参数 目录: 一、自动打包完成之后直接打开预览器 二、自动修改端口号 三、看到内容 四、启用hot 一、自动打包完成之后直接打开预览器 现在的路径改成 运行代码:npm run dev 虽然是启动服务器,但是还需要点击链接才能打开预览器。
:WebpackDevServerConfiguration; } const config:Configuration= { mode: "development", output: { publicPath: '/', filename:'app.[contenthash].js', assetModuleFilename: 'src/assets/images/[name].[ext]' }, entry: "./src/index.tsx",